📋 About This Mod

Allows for Randomisation of Vendor Inventory and Enemy Loot

1. Loot Pool Mod Filter (New Section)

So some new features to the mod: I've added a loot pool mod filter. What that does is that it allows a person to filter which mod items appear in the random loot. They can either include only the listed mods that they will type in or they can say that vanilla items are the only things that are included in the random loot pool. If they want they can set specific mods to be excluded from the random loot pool. This can either be done by typing in the names of the mods or the names of the items of the mods from mods or the UUIDs of either the mod or the items.

2. Rarity Weights by Act (As per Request by  Ruojo)

There is now a section to determine how often items appear in each act per the rarity of the item. There are 15 sliders in total and it's segmented into the individual acts for Act 1, Act 2, and Act 3. You can, based on the slider, determine how often you want common items to drop, all the way to how much you want legendary items to drop.

3. Mod Price Correction Filter (New Settings)

There is a mod price correction filter now. If you want you can actually type in the mod, either the mod name or the mod item IDs or names. Therefore you can set that the general mod price correction that is available in the MCM menu only applies to either these mod items or the items you write down in that list.

4. Excluded Items (New Feature)

in the individual items list, where you search for items, you can now individually exclude items from random loot. There's a checkbox individually for each item so you can either exclude it from appearing on vendors or exclude it from appearing on enemy bodies when they die.

6. In-World Item Value Refresh

Prior to this update you changed the prices of items, you would need to reload the save. Now that is not required. Although unfortunately I was not able to figure out how to do a workaround, it was that if the item is in your inventory and you want to change the value of that item, the item has to leave your inventory into the game world. If you are at a vendor buying items or trading with a vendor already, if you want the item to change value of the vendor, after you change the value in the mcm menu, you must exit being in the transaction with the vendor, then re-enter being in a transaction state with the vendor. Then the item would have changed value.
